The race for Florida’s next governor is heating up, and Congressman Byron Donalds appears to be a strong contender. His recent endorsement from former President Donald Trump adds weight to his candidacy. Known for his charisma and conservative values, Donalds’ path to the governor’s mansion is marked by both personal and political challenges that draw attention from supporters and critics alike.
A surprising twist has emerged from Donalds’ personal life, as his former wife, Bisa Hall, claimed he once adopted a fake Jamaican accent during his college years. This revelation paints an interesting picture of a young man trying to stand out at Florida A&M University. Hall noted that Donalds retained this accent for just days, emphasizing his own uncertainty in navigating the social landscape of his time. “He said that he used the fake accent because he wanted to stand out,” Hall recounted, shedding light on his formative years.
However, this revelation is not the only controversy surrounding Donalds. Questions have arisen about his personal relationships, particularly the timeline of his marriage to Hall and his relationship with his current wife, Erika. Social media activity by Erika on Valentine’s Day provoked speculations about when Donalds began dating her. These complications in his marital history necessitate frank conversations about his choices.
Despite facing these challenges, Donalds has garnered significant momentum thanks to Trump’s endorsement. On February 20, 2025, Trump declared his support through a post on social media, stating, “should [Donalds] decide to run… I will give him my Complete and Total Endorsement. RUN, BYRON, RUN!” This public backing propels Donalds into the spotlight, giving him advantages over his GOP rivals.
While Trump’s endorsement strengthens Donalds’ position among his conservative base, it also invites scrutiny into his past, including youthful missteps. In a candid March 2026 interview with CBS News Miami, he shared insights into his past misdeeds, framing his life as one of redemption. “If you examine my life since 20 years old, my life has really been a story of redemption,” he shared, reflecting on his experiences and growth.

His ex-wife Hall and political opponent James Fishback have not held back in expressing their criticisms, yet Donalds remains focused on his campaign.
Hall’s poignant remarks reveal the depths of personal strife surrounding this race. “We were absolutely married [in a legal sense] when he began dating Erika… I wasn’t hurt when they started dating… I was hurt that we had to divorce because she was pregnant,” she disclosed, accentuating the emotional complexities that accompany his political journey.
Undeterred by controversy, Donalds’ campaign marches forward, as polls from January 2025 indicate his favorability compared to other GOP candidates. His commitment to Trump and a clear articulation of conservative policies could play a pivotal role in his quest for the Republican nomination.
Donalds champions several key reforms, including property tax adjustments, enhancements to environmental restoration, and educational policy initiatives. His innovative ideas, such as the implementation of small modular reactors for powering data centers, showcase his forward-thinking energy agenda, potentially reshaping Florida’s future.
While his official gubernatorial campaign announcement remains pending, the groundwork is already laid. By aligning himself closely with Trump’s ideology and employing notable Republican pollster Tony Fabrizio, Donalds seeks to present himself as the embodiment of a ‘new Florida.’ His strategy reflects a keen understanding of the political terrain he must navigate.
